El Salvador vs Philippines statistics compared

Updated on by Georank team

El Salvador has a population of 6.34M (ranked 111/197), compared with 116M in The Philippines (ranked 14/197). El Salvador's land area is 8,000 sq mi versus 115,124 sq mi for The Philippines (ranked 150th vs. 71st).

By GDP, El Salvador ranks 105/197 ($35.4B) and The Philippines ranks 35/197 ($462B). By GDP per capita, El Salvador ranks 116/197 ($5,580), while The Philippines ranks 130/197 ($3,985).
